29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): Each employee eng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els was not protected by guardrail systems, safety net systems, personal fall arrest systems, or an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501(b). a) On or about 10/25/2024, at the worksite: Employees engaged in roofing activities on a 7:12 pitch roof were not protected from falling by use of a guardrail system, safety next system, or personal fall arrest systems. The employees were exposed to a fall hazard of approximately 18 feet.

29 CFR 1926.503(a)(1): The employer did not provide a training program for each employee potentially exposed to fall hazards to enable each employee to recognize the hazards of falling and the procedures to be followed in order to minimize these hazards: a) On or about 10/23/2024, at the worksite: Employees were working on a roof and were exposed to fall hazards of approximately 18ft without having been trained in regard to fall hazards and the recognition of them. 29 CFR 1926.503(b)(1): The employer did not verify compliance with paragraph (a) of this section by preparing a written (training) certification record including the name or other identity of the employee trained, the date(s) of the training, and the signature of the person who conducted the training or the signature of the employer. a) On or about 10/23/2025: at the site: The employer had not documented/certified any fall protection training for employees.
